Structural design and mechanical behavior of alligator (Alligator mississippiensis) osteoderms
Alligator is a well-adapted living fossil covered with dorsal armor. This dermal shield consists of bony plates, called osteoderms, interconnected by sutures and non-mineralized collagen fibers, providing a dual function of protection and flexibility.
